Overview of Hair Follicle Drug Testing in Tucker, GA
Hair follicle testing in Tucker, GA, offers an extensive detection window, often used for long-term substance monitoring. It surpasses urine testing in detecting drug use over months, rather than days, making it a preferred choice for comprehensive assessments.
Why Choose a Hair Follicle Drug Test
- Extensive detection window of up to 90 days.
- Harder to manipulate than other test types.
- Adequate for thorough backdated substance use checking.

Timeframe for Drug Test Results in Tucker, GA
Receiving results from a urine drug test in Tucker is swift; negative outcomes are known within 24 hours, with positives taking 2 to 3 days. Oral tests provide negative results also in under 24 hours and positive findings within 1 to 3 days.
Hair follicle testing, due to its detailed nature, typically requires 3 to 5 days for results. Blood testing is the most time-consuming, with results usually available in 5 to 7 days.

Overview of 5 Panel Drug Testing in Tucker, GA
5 Panel drug tests in Tucker, GA, are widely administered for screening the most prevalent drugs of abuse. This basic panel serves multiple applications, from pre-employment screenings to compliance testing, focusing on essential substance detection.
What Substances Does a 5 Panel Test Detect?
- Tetrahydrocannabinol (THC)
- Cocaine
- Amphetamines
- Opiates
- Phencyclidine (PCP)

Overview of 10 Panel Drug Testing in Tucker, GA
The 10 Panel drug test in Tucker, GA, expands upon basic models by incorporating more substance checks. This test is specifically useful for diverse workplace environments or legal settings requiring a thorough substance screen for a broader spectrum of drugs.
What Substances Does a 10 Panel Test Detect?
- Includes the substances in a 5 Panel test
- Barbiturates
- Benzodiazepines
- Methadone
- Methamphetamine
- Propoxyphene
